Police confirm Tri-Cities boy sickened by cannabis-laced trick-or-treat candy

Richland parents believe that a child received a bag of this THC medicated candy while trick or treating on Halloween.

Richland police have confirmed that a child sickened by candy that contained THC found in cannabis got the candy outside of his home.

His parents believe he got the candy trick-or-treating on Halloween and began eating it Monday night.

Wednesday morning police posted the street where the 8-year-old collected candy in the Meadow Springs neighborhood of south Richland.

He picked up candy on Mark Avenue, Muriel Court and Patricia Court. He also got candy on the southern part of Meadows Drive East before the bend in the street and the southern most part of Michael Avenue.

Tuesday morning the Tri-City Herald asked the Richland Police Department for information on the case, and it responded by posting on social media late in the afternoon that an investigation was ongoing and that police were looking for the source of the candy.

Parents took the child to Kadlec Regional Medical Center in Richland on Monday night after he showed signs of being intoxicated about 6 p.m. after eating the candy, according to Richland police. The child was pale and thirsty, according to police.

Parents found the candy wrapper, a colorful bag labeled “Medicated Nerds Gummy Clusters.” It said the contents contained 600 milligrams of THC.

“We urge parents to remain vigilant and check all candy for unusual or suspicious items,” the Richland police social media post said.
